I really like HDR of this cam at night because you are able to recognize license plates even from oncoming cars. Not under any circumstances and not always all but it's basically possible. The only very annoying thing is that in my impression HDR makes a very blurred image at light twilight. Then every license plate of oncoming cars isn't readable. In this case HDR off would create a better image. My wish for the next firmware would therefore be an option for enabling/disabling HDR while driving by long pressing one of the buttons. Please :)

I've performed many tests both day and night and for me HDR causes more pseudo motion blur.

I prefer to have maximum clarity daytime footage and night will be what it is.
